Long Beach St. 78, CS Northridge 69
LONG BEACH, Calif. -- Deng Deng scored 18 points lead Long Beach State over CS Northridge 78-69 Wednesday night.
Stephan Hicks led CS Northridge with 26 points.
Deng was 6 of 14 from the field for the 49ers (7-8, 3-1 Big West).
Keala King had 13 points and a team-high seven rebounds. Mike Caffey scored 14 points and James Ennis had 10.
Long Beach State led 39-38 at halftime in a game with eight ties. At 6:45 in the second half, Caffey hit a layup to tie the game at 55. He followed with a steal and a layup to give the 49ers the lead for good.
Hicks was 8 of 13 from the field. Stephen Maxwell had 10 points and 13 rebounds for CS Northridge (9-7, 0-4).
The 49ers shot 52 percent from the field for the game, while the Matadors shot 40.7 percent. The Matadors outrebounded the 49ers 38-32.
